Failed findings

  • food prep surfaces dirty
    Official wording: Food And Non-Food Contact Equipment Utensils Clean, Free Of Abrasive Detergents
    Inspector note: MUST CLEAN EXTERIOR SURFACES OF COOKING EQUIPMENT (GRILLS IN FRONT AND REAR PREP AREAS), BOTTOM SHELVES OF COUNTERS, EXTERIOR OF FRYER, AND CAN OPENER BLADE ON PREP TABLE (CORRECTED DURING INSPECTION).
    code 33
  • Floors: Constructed Per Code, Cleaned, Good Repair, Coving Installed, Dust-Less Cleaning Methods Used
    Inspector note: CLEAN FLOORS AROUND UNDER AND BEHIND KITCHEN EQUIPMENT (COOKING, SINKS, DISHMACHINE) AND INSIDE OF WALK-IN COOLERS UNDER THE SHELVES. SWEEP UNDER SHELVES INSIDE OF DRY STORAGE ROOMS.
    code 34
  • Walls, Ceilings, Attached Equipment Constructed Per Code: Good Repair, Surfaces Clean And Dust-Less Cleaning Methods
    Inspector note: SOME CEILING TILE AND CEILING VENTS IN THE PREP AREA AND DISHWAHSING AREA HAVE DUST; CLEAN TO REMOVE DUST OBSERVED.
    code 35
